Volvo Ocean Race: First Split Develops In Final Leg As Course Options Open Up

23 June 2018 by Alan

Volvo Ocean Race: First Split Develops In Final Leg As Course Options Open Up: #VOR – A brief split opened up in the Volvo Ocean Race fleet this afternoon (Saturday 23 June) as Team AkzoNobel and Team Brunel were pushed by …: Google Alert – “volvo ocean race”

Volvo Ocean Race: One more night to go: (June 23, 2018; Day 3) – With the Norway turning mark in the rear-view mirror, the Volvo Ocean Race fleet is now racing south to the finish in The …: Google Alert – “volvo ocean race”

The Volvo Ocean Race returns to Cape Town in 2017 and will be in the City from 24 November to 10 December. The first of Leg 2 yachts are expected to arrive on 27 November with the start of Leg 3 to Melbourne on 10 December 2017:
